Noggin and sclerostin are bone morphogenetic protein (BMP) antagonists that modulate mitogenic activity through sequestering BMPs. Little is known of the interactions among this class of proteins. We show that recombinant sclerostin and noggin bound to each other with high affinity (K(D) = 2.92 nm).
